Lunenburg County Electoral Board reviews expiring cybersecurity contract, training needs and minor office flood
Summary
At its Jan. 10 meeting the Lunenburg County Electoral Board discussed extending Assura cybersecurity coverage through June, planned training and budget implications for new election officials and electronic poll books, a small office flood with limited damage, an offered courthouse storage room, and set its next meeting for Feb. 7.
The Lunenburg County Electoral Board met Jan. 10, 2023, and considered several administrative items central to maintaining election operations, including an expiring cybersecurity contract, training needs for new election officials and a minor office flood that damaged only a few forms. Chairman Donna Dagner called the meeting to order at 4:02 PM and welcomed David Dalton as the board's newest member and vice chairman.
